Unit Mechanics
- Hybrid – A unit that can attack both fly/ground enemies but can be placed on hill/ground
- Ground – A unit that can attack only ground enemies
- Hill – A unit that can attack both flying/ground enemies
Enemy Mechanics
- Fly – Enemies that require either a Hybrid or Hill unit to hit the enemy
- Speed – Enemies with an increased amount of speed
- Tank Enemies – Enemies have more health
